Rod length and power

Choosing the ideal length for penn striper fishing involves balancing control and casting distance, with rods typically ranging from medium to medium-heavy power to handle the strength of striped bass. The power rating influences how well the rod can handle heavier lures and strong fish, where a medium power may suit lighter tackle and smaller fish, while medium-heavy offers more backbone for larger stripers. Action type plays a role in sensitivity and hook-setting ability, with faster action rods providing quicker responses to bites and better control during fights.

Sensitivity is a key feature to watch for since it helps anglers detect subtle strikes often experienced when targeting stripers along the coast or inshore waters. Considering these aspects together helps make a choice that aligns with specific fishing environments and techniques, ensuring confidence and effectiveness on the water.

Handle type and comfort

When selecting the best penn striper spin casting rod, paying attention to the handle type and comfort can greatly improve your fishing experience. Handles crafted from cork offer a natural feel and excellent sensitivity, making it easier to detect subtle bites, while EVA foam handles provide a softer grip that resists water and wear over time, staying comfortable during long sessions.

Ergonomic design tailored for extended use helps reduce hand fatigue, often featuring contoured shapes that fit comfortably in the palm and non-slip surfaces to maintain a secure hold even when wet. Taking these factors into account will help find a spin casting rod that balances comfort, functionality, and endurance for enjoyable days on the water.

Rod material and build quality

When choosing the best penn striper spin casting rod, paying attention to the materials used and how the rod is built can make a big difference in performance and longevity. Common rod materials include graphite, which offers lightweight handling and sensitivity, fiberglass known for its durability and flexibility, and composite blends that attempt to balance weight and strength. Since saltwater environments tend to be harsh, finding a rod with good corrosion resistance is beneficial to prevent damage and maintain smooth action over time.

The right weight and balance contribute to comfort during long fishing sessions, helping reduce fatigue while offering precise control. A well-constructed rod will also have solid components that withstand the wear and tear of casting and retrieving repeatedly.

Guides and reel seat

When choosing a rod, paying attention to the quality and material of the guides can have a big impact on durability and smoothness while casting and retrieving. Guides made from corrosion-resistant materials with smooth inserts help to reduce line friction and prevent wear over time.

The number and placement of guides influence how evenly the rod distributes stress during use, which affects both casting accuracy and the overall feel of the rod. Guides spaced properly along the blank help maintain control over the fishing line, improving both distance and precision. The design of the reel seat is another key feature to consider since it affects comfort and security when attaching your reel.

A well-crafted reel seat that fits tightly and aligns with your hand’s grip enhances handling and reduces the chance of the reel loosening during action. Compatibility with the type and size of reels commonly used for the intended fishing style adds to the overall performance and ease of use.

Together, these elements contribute to a reliable and enjoyable fishing experience no matter if you are targeting various types of fish or spending extended periods on the water.

What Is The Ideal Rod Length And Power For A Penn Striper Spin Casting Rod?

The ideal rod length for a Penn Striper spin casting rod typically ranges between 7 to 8 feet. This length provides a good balance of casting distance and control, making it suitable for both shore and boat fishing. A longer rod helps in reaching farther spots and offers better leverage when fighting strong striped bass. In terms of power, a medium-heavy power rating is recommended. This gives the rod enough strength to handle the aggressive strikes and large size of stripers, while still maintaining sensitivity for detecting bites. Combining these specifications ensures an effective and enjoyable fishing experience.
